Company Profile:
Smartedge Consulting is into the business of providing consulting services to various management systems standards like ISO 9001-Quality, ISO 14001-Environment, ISO 45001-OH&S, ISO 50001-Energy Management Systems, ISO 22000, FSSC 22000, BRC food, ISO 27001-Information Security, Good Manufacturing Practice, Process Improvements like TPM, 5S & Lean Six Sigma, Safety Audit, Sustainability and Energy efficiency improvements.
Serving to different industry sectors like Manufacturing, Services like IT & ITeS, Infrastructure, Education, Health care, Energy and Engineering.
Job Overview:
The Practice Head for IMS -QEHS Services is responsible for overseeing the strategy, management, and growth of IMS projects (ISO 9001, ISO 14001, ISO 45001/ISO 50001). The role involves ensuring efficient project execution, maximizing client satisfaction, maintaining compliance excellence, and driving sustainable business growth and profitability.
